Transaction 64377beb739c61b1705a8cd40d0578a1c4e660c972733e1a5dc117707bc24e80

1 Input
3 Outputs
  • 64377beb739c61b1705a8cd40d0578a1c4e660c972733e1a5dc117707bc24e80:0
  • value  6993916
    address  33xtSrFeMepFpPyrBU72TwSM39FZk6osRg
  • 64377beb739c61b1705a8cd40d0578a1c4e660c972733e1a5dc117707bc24e80:1
  • value  28595611
    address  1BMxHkhtg18RyrPb2A2XeeYqKeCJLfa81j
  • 64377beb739c61b1705a8cd40d0578a1c4e660c972733e1a5dc117707bc24e80:2
  • value  192467791
    address  3B4GrDcvJ8WQfNPoSgSD7ccHmkXZFwdqaZ